Nick Menza was one of the most influential drummers in thrash metal history and is best known for his work with Megadeth during the band's classic era. Born in Munich, Germany, in 1964, Menza grew up surrounded by music thanks to his father, jazz saxophonist Don Menza. He started playing drums at a very young age and developed a unique combination of jazz-inspired technique and aggressive metal power.
Nick Menza's drumming style was a rare blend of thrash metal aggression, jazz-influenced phrasing, and technical precision. Unlike many thrash drummers who focused primarily on speed, Menza brought a strong sense of groove and dynamics to his playing. His jazz background helped him create drum parts that felt musical rather than mechanical.
